## Push-To-Projection Automation
|
||||
|
||||
Pushing to `main` can trigger sync, but it should be implemented as a small
|
||||
projection worker, not as a Gitea container hook.
|
||||
|
||||
Preferred shape:
|
||||
|
||||
```text
|
||||
Gitea push webhook
|
||||
-> RTA projection worker endpoint
|
||||
-> pull projector checkout
|
||||
-> validate clean source
|
||||
-> run projection
|
||||
-> emit logs/receipt
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
This keeps Gitea as Git infrastructure and keeps projection policy in RTA. A
|
||||
server-side Git hook inside the Gitea container would be harder to observe,
|
||||
harder to recover, and too tightly coupled to the packaged app internals.
|
||||
|
||||
## Rule Of Thumb
|
||||
|
||||
If the source repo changes, pull the projector checkout and run projection.
|
||||
|
||||
If AFFiNE changes, treat it as a comment or sketch. Move durable edits back to
|
||||
Markdown before projecting again.
